Output 6d6eedbb0c75d58bb4e187b1ba92007134cf7b7fc2636a02b480349270da91d9:17

value
9380853
script pubkey
OP_0 OP_PUSHBYTES_20 8e395e672d6fc7c4840a6280da543b288fda60d0
address
bc1q3cu4ueeddlrufpq2v2qd54pm9z8a5cxs4lhw2g
transaction
6d6eedbb0c75d58bb4e187b1ba92007134cf7b7fc2636a02b480349270da91d9